Arkites
The ancient priests who were attached to the Ark, whether of Isis, or the Hindu Argua, and who were seven in number, like the priests of the Egyptian Tat or any other cruciform symbol of the three and the four, the combination of which gives a male‐female number. The Avgha (or ark) was the four‐fold female principle, and the flame burning over it the triple lingham (TG).
